Head of Physical Education
Hagley Catholic High School · Hagley · Worcestershire
Job description
This post is suitable for a more experienced teacher who is passionate about delivering the highest quality in Physical Education. We are seeking to appoint a teacher who will support and drive the ethos of the department and the wider school community. The successful candidate would be expected to contribute to the teaching and development of PE across the whole age and ability range, including examination groups at Key Stage 4 and/or 5. A commitment to support the extracurricular sport programme is also integral to the role.
The PE department has seven specialist teachers, all of whom are required to teach a range of curriculum sports within the Games programme at Key Stages 3 and 4, and enrichment at Key Stage 5. GCSE and A-Level PE are delivered based upon subject specialisms. The staff within the department promote and deliver a high level of extracurricular provision. Students at the school compete at District, Regional and National levels of competition in a range of sporting activities.
